What happened
Taiwan indicted nine individuals, including a senior Nvidia manager, for illegally exporting 130 high-end AI servers to China.
The Context
- U.S. export controls: Since 2022, the U.S. has imposed strict licensing requirements on advanced AI hardware exports to China to maintain technological superiority.
- Collusion uncovered: The investigation revealed collusion between Nvidia and Supermicro employees to falsify documents and circumvent these controls.
- Broader implications: This case reflects ongoing enforcement challenges and may lead to stricter compliance protocols across the tech industry.
